A Closer Look at the Climbing Tour

The first step of this adventure is meeting your guide at the parking of a local restaurant in Jablanica. From there, the process begins with a safety briefing and gear fitting — no surprises here, since all the essentials are included, and the equipment is of high quality. The guide’s experience is reassuring, setting the tone for a smooth, confidence-building experience.

The Climbing at Jablanica
Your morning kicks off with a short ride to the first climbing site, surrounded by limestone cliffs rising dramatically above the Neretva River. This location is particularly scenic, with clear waters and lush greenery framing the climbs. The routes here are tailored to your skill level — so if you’re new to climbing, you’ll be shown the ropes, literally, and guided step-by-step. For more experienced climbers, there’s the opportunity to tackle more challenging routes that test your strength and technique.

Transition to Dreznica
After conquering several routes in Jablanica, you’ll take a short transportation break to Dreznica. This second location is considered a hidden gem for climbers, with a different landscape that offers panoramic views of mountains and forested valleys. The atmosphere here is tranquil, making it an even more immersive nature experience.
At Dreznica, the variety of routes increases, giving you a chance to try new challenges or perfect your skills. Climbing here is often described as more scenic, with spectacular mountain vistas stretching in every direction. FAQ

How long is the tour?
It lasts around 4 hours, but start times depend on availability. Check the schedule when booking.
What gear is included?
High-quality harnesses, helmets, and climbing shoes are provided to keep you safe and comfortable.
Can beginners participate?
Yes, routes are available for all skill levels, and guides will give instructions tailored to your experience.
Is transportation provided?
Yes, transportation between Jablanica and Dreznica is included in the tour.
Are photos included?
Yes, photos of your climbing experience are provided, so you can relive the moments later.
Is the tour suitable for children?
It’s not suitable for babies under 1 year and isn’t designed for very young children; it’s mainly for adults and teenagers comfortable with physical activity.
What should I wear?
Wear comfortable, active clothing suitable for climbing. Bring sunscreen and a hat for sun protection.
Is there any age limit?
The tour is designed for adults; specific age restrictions aren’t mentioned but expect a requirement for a basic level of physical activity.
What if I want to cancel?
You can cancel up to 24 hours before the activity for a full refund. It’s flexible for last-minute plans.
Are there any additional costs?
Not included are meals, personal transportation, insurance, and personal climbing accessories like gloves or chalk.
